Tactical Style
Howe's managerial style is characterized by his emphasis on possession-based football, high-intensity pressing, and flexibility in formation. He is known for his ability to adapt his tactics to suit the strengths of his players, often switching between different formations and systems to outmaneuver opponents. Howe's attention to detail and dedication to video analysis have also been instrumental in his success, allowing him to identify and exploit weaknesses in opposing teams.
Transfer History on Transfermarkt
According to Transfermarkt, Eddie Howe has been involved in numerous high-profile transfers throughout his managerial career. Some of his notable signings include Nathan Aké, Callum Wilson, and Ryan Fraser, all of whom have played crucial roles in Bournemouth's success. Howe's transfer dealings have been marked by his ability to identify hidden gems and develop young talent, often selling players for significant profits.
